Our Products

At Ryan & Wood our products are crafted by hand in small batches.  Our 600 liter Alembic copper pot still was designed and built to our specifications in the South of Germany. We carefully monitor each step of the distilling process, from the mashing of the grain to bottling ensuring that only the finest quality spirit reaches your lips. Beauport Vodka

Beau Port 1.  [bō-pôr'] From the French, meaning Beautiful Harbor. The name given to the Gloucester area by explorer Samuel de Champlain on his first voyage to Cape Ann in 1605.

 Beauport 2.  [bō-pôrt] Produced from the finest grains then filtered utilizing our proprietary system several

 times to bring out the purest flavors. Through a time tested process and focus on the quality of each batch, Beauport Vodka attains a smooth refreshing taste and pleasant clean finish. It may be enjoyed on its own orin a favorite martini or cocktail.              

Knockabout Gin

Knock-a-bout 1. [nok-uh-bout] A type of Schooner without a bowsprit. Designed for easy handling at wharves and for preventing loss of life at sea while furling sails in heavy weather. The Knockabout design was popular with Gloucester Fishermen at the turn of the last century.  

Knockabout  2. [nok-uh-bout]  A smooth, elegant, hand crafted Gin. Made in the style of a London dry gin, but with a more complex and intriguing flavor.  Knockabout Gin is made with a select blend of 10 botanicals including cinnamon, nutmeg, cassia, and lemon peel. Using a combination of old world and modern distilling techniques, their essences are infused through small batch distillation to create an amazing product. 

Folly Cove Rum 

Folly Cove 1.  [fol-ee kohv] A small cove on the northeast tip of Gloucester, bordering on Rockport in an area known historically for its granite quarries.  The cove is known for its shipwrecks and for the smugglers who landed there seeking safety in days gone by. More recently it has become a favorite location for scuba divers and local lobstermen.    

Folly Cove 2.  [fol-ee kohv] Family of rums produced in small batches from the finest quality molasses. Folly Cove Rum is aged in charred American white oak barrels which impart a distinctive flavor to the maturing spirit.   Once properly aged, the rum is bottled by hand at our distillery.
